Budget and Fundraising Update and Meeting

Filed under: General and Misc — Jonathan Goldman at 7:58 am on Wednesday, September 16, 2009

I’m very pleased to report that the final accounting for Luau 2009 has been completed, and the event raised $58,000 for Drummond!! This nearly doubled the amount raised at our last event, Tango for Drummond in 2007.

The total income for the event was $74,000, including about $23,000 from family sponsorships, $10,000 from corporate sponsorships, and $20,000 from the silent auction.

Our many thanks again to the Luau Steering Committee (Co-Chairs Jane Boal Walther and Maria Sotelo, and Angelo Artemakis, Pamela Anderson, Nicole Hasan, Aimee Kam, Grace Kwon, Sarah Landicho, Kyle Petersen, and Kelli Rick) and to the dozens of people who worked on committees and volunteered at the event.

Now comes the fun part – spending the money for our school. Last year the LSC approved the following purposes for the event proceeds: Teacher Assistant positions, upgrading teacher and student computers, and purchasing books for curricular instruction.

The Budget and Fundraising Committee will meet on Friday September 18th at 7:30 am in room 007 to discuss specifically how to allocate the money, as well as to hold a broader discussion about overall budget priorities for 2009-2010 and 2010-2011.

Please join us for this important meeting!

Family Diversity Art Projects – deadline extended!

Filed under: General and Misc — Sabrina Craig at 10:02 pm on Monday, September 14, 2009

If your family is still working on your Family Diversity Art Project, keep working! The deadline to turn them in to the school office has been extended to this Weds, Sept 16.

If you didn’t get the flyer, the Diversity and Outreach Committee is inviting each Drummond family to submit a work of art to honor your family’s uniqueness and to recognize the tremendous diversity among school families. The projects will be displayed in the Gallery during Pasta Palooza. This special art installation is designed to build awareness of the many cultures and backgrounds represented at Drummond, and to recognize and celebrate our differences.

To participate, answer the following questions with a poem, pictures, music lyrics, etc that your family creates together. Use a standard size sheet of paper.

1. How is my family unique?

2. What celebration is recognized by my family that is not universally recognized by everyone in this country?

The Diversity and Outreach Committee thanks everyone for their participation, and looks forward to seeing your art projects!
